Hi, Brian,

My Lotus came with Yokohama A048’s. I’ve found them to be pretty good, both on the street and on the track. They’re soft, so they wear quicker than typical tires, but the traction I get everywhere is great. For me, I’d rather have the traction everywhere and live with quicker wear than go with normal street tires and suffer at the track. I tell myself it’s a safety issue - more traction means I can handle an emergency maneuver better on the street (sure, the odds I’ll need that are slim, but it helps me justify the $400/tire better *laughs*).

I would look into the Falken Azenis’. I have had very good luck with these in the past, They have good road manners, are not noisey on the street, have great wear and are really good on the track if you do not abuse them!
